Daniele De Rossi, the legendary Italian footballer known for his time with AS Roma and Boca Juniors, shares insights about his passionate career. He discusses the intense pressure of playing in Rome and his near-move to Manchester United. Listeners will love his memories of the unforgettable 2006 World Cup final and the emotional journeys during key matches, like his debut and the UEFA Cup clash with Liverpool. De Rossi also touches on his aspirations in coaching and the cultural vibrancy of football across different countries.

Manchester United Dream

  • De Rossi was close to joining Manchester United, his childhood favorite club.
  • A brief encounter with Sir Alex Ferguson during the 2006 World Cup fueled his desire to join.

National Team Rise

  • De Rossi's national team career progressed rapidly, from U19 to the senior team.
  • He scored in his debut match, easing his initial nerves and solidifying his place.
